Engaging staff in the change process.

Jane Brookes1.   

Abstract

In this article the author, a ward sister, reports on an awayday held for staff on an acute ward in a children's hospital. An appreciative leadership approach was adopted to boost morale, improve standards, and motivate staff to take ownership of transforming the ward environment.
